In the latest Hudson Valley Word of Mouth segment, Julia Joern visits Round Top neighbors Django Houston and Heather Williams, co-creators of Living Stone. Spanning close to 40 acres and located deep in a woodland forest, Living Stone is an epic magical outdoor event space. Currently a work-in-progress, Houston has built a large open-air timber frame pavilion, fire pits, bluestone patios, and a cedar altar, with much more to come, including camping and unique lodging accommodations. His designs are all organically integrated into the property, which features a waterfall, creeks, and mossy trails. Houston is a master stonemason and sculptor with over two decades in the business, and his work can be found all over our area. Born and raised in the Hudson Valley, he grew up immersed in the outdoors. Building primarily with stone — the most ancient of materials used by humankind for thousands of years — his gift is in creating beautiful and functional architectural and artistic designs that live in harmony with the natural world. Williams is an accomplished caterer and the owner of Pippy’s Food Truck, which is parked most summer weekends at a corner in Palenville (her hometown), just across the way from Circle W. Pippy’s can also be found at other local public venues, like the Greenville Drive-In and West Kill Brewing. Together they have married their creative talents to make Living Stone. Opening in 2022, their place will host a range of events, including weddings, nature workshops, retreats, community gatherings, private dinners, and supper clubs.

The WGXC Morning Show is a radio magazine show featuring local news, interviews with community leaders and personalities, reports on cultural issues, a rundown of public meetings and local and regional events, with weather updates, and more about and for the community, made mostly through volunteers in the community through WGXC. The Catskill Makers Syndicate produce the "Better Weather" for the show. Rob Gelles produces the Columbia County history segment "Rob Around The County" and "This Month in History" for the show. Julia Joern produced the "Hudson Valley Word of Mouth" interview segment each week. The "WGXC Congressional Report" also airs here. Some reports come from our partner station, WOOC-LP in Troy, out of The Sanctuary for Independent Media. Tom Roe also cuts up local and national news with songs and sounds for the show. At 9 a.m. "The WGXC Daily," with local headlines, weather, and previews of community events, airs. At 10 a.m., national headlines from Public News Service are on WGXC. Sometimes national, state, or local press conferences, meetings, or events are broadcast live here.
